# Sunsetting the Ardeline Series (Managers Only)

Welcome aboard, Director — here's the short version. The Ardeline product line is being retired over the next two quarters. Margins have been thin since the Velsh component redesign, and support tickets eat more than the line earns. We'll honor existing warranties, steer customers toward the Corvessa range, and wind down inventory without fire-sale pricing. Most of the team already knows the outline. The fuller reasoning from the leadership group sits just below.

internal memo for kafof-tadup: Headcount on the Juleth team goes from 44 to 91 by the end of May. Gross margin on Juleth came in at 20 percent against a plan of 64 percent.

**Q: What does the Lanternbox kiosk watchdog actually do?**

It's a separate process that monitors the kiosk app's heartbeat file. If the heartbeat goes stale for 45 seconds, the watchdog kills and relaunches the app; after three relaunches in ten minutes it reboots the device and flags it in the fleet console. The watchdog runs with its own restricted service account and cannot read customer session data. Configuration, permissions, and the threat-model notes are kept on the internal review page.

operations page: https://confluence.lumiclabs.internal/projects/display/browse/projects/b6be

Handover: Deyan → Marit, Splitpane large-file diff viewer. Security-relevant bits: files over 50MB stream through the chunker service, never fully buffered; temp chunks live in the scratch volume and are wiped on session end, but wipe failures are only logged, not alerted. Rendering is sandboxed per-tab; the sanitizer strips embedded scripts from rich diffs, though SVG handling is still on my worry list. No auth changes this quarter. Threat model draft, sanitizer test matrix, and open findings are collected on the internal page here:

operations page: https://confluence.lumicsys.internal/projects/display/projects/display